Why Choose the Ford F-150?
Pickup trucks often have a bad reputation when it comes to winter driving. Many times, drivers will opt to drive a car instead of a truck when the snow starts falling.
But the Ford F-150 rises above that reputation, becoming a stellar pickup truck even in snow and ice. Thanks to the following great additions, the Ford F-150 is a must-have for snowy Saline winters:
- Brake Assist: Braking can be incredibly difficult when the roads are covered with snow and ice, but the Ford F-150 is able to compensate for human error thanks to its advanced Brake Assist system.
- Traction Control System: In addition to braking, the new Ford F-150 will assist its driver in accelerating in adverse road conditions. If you're driving on an icy Milan road, your Ford F-150 will do everything in its power to ensure that you have enough traction the whole time.
- Antilock Brake System: The Ford F-150's Antilock Brake System (ABS) is useful for regulating the truck's brake pressure. The ABS is in place to help prevent wheel lockup, which occurs when there is excessive force coming from the brakes, causing the wheels to stop spinning.
By having these great features, the Ford F-150 is a great pickup truck for often harsh Michigan winters. While these features cannot be used in lieu of cautious winter driving practices, they will help your winter Dundee journeys be much safer.
